AWS_ACCESS_ID = '<AWS_ACCESS_ID>'; // OPTIONAL
AWS_ACCESS_KEY = '<AWS_ACCESS_KEY>'; // OPTIONAL
AWS_REGION = '<AWS_REGION>'; // OPTIONAL
BASE_DOMAIN_NAME = '<DOMAIN_NAME>';
HOSTED_ZONE_ID = '<HOSTED_ZONE_ID>';
var util = require('util');
var aws = require('aws-sdk');
aws.config.update({accessKeyId: AWS_ACCESS_ID, secretAccessKey: AWS_ACCESS_KEY}); // OPTIONAL
aws.config.update({region: AWS_REGION}); // OPTIONAL
exports.handler = function(event, context) {
var ec2 = new aws.EC2();
var route53 = new aws.Route53();
if (event.detail.state === 'running') {
describeInstance(ec2, event.detail['instance-id'], function(err, instance) {
if (err) {
return context.fail(err);
}
domainNameFrom(instance, instance.InstanceId, context, function(err, FQDN) {
if (err) {
return context.fail(err);
}
addOrUpdateInRoute53(route53, FQDN, HOSTED_ZONE_ID, instance.PublicIpAddress, function(err) {
if (err) {
return context.fail(err);
}
return context.succeed('OK');
});
});
});
}
if (event.detail.state === 'shutting-down' || event.detail.state === 'stopping') {
ec2.describeInstances(function(err, result) {
if (err) {
context.fail(err);
return;
}
result.Reservations.forEach(function(reservation) {
reservation.Instances.forEach(function(instance) {
domainNameFrom(instance, instance.InstanceId, context, function(err, FQDN) {
if (err) {
return context.fail(err);
}
removeFromRoute53(route53, FQDN, HOSTED_ZONE_ID, function(err) {
if (err) {
return context.fail(err);
}
return context.succeed('OK');
});
});
});
});
});
}
};
function describeInstance(ec2, instanceId, callback) {
var params = {InstanceIds: [instanceId]};
ec2.describeInstances(params, function(err, result) {
if (err) {
return callback(err, null);
}
result.Reservations.forEach(function(reservation) {
reservation.Instances.forEach(function(instance) {
if (instance.PublicIpAddress) {
return callback(null, instance);
}
setTimeout(function() {
console.log('Missing publicIP, try later...');
describeInstance(ec2, instanceId, callback)
}, 300);
});
});
});
}
function addOrUpdateInRoute53(route53, FQDN, hostedZoneId, publicIp, callback) {
hostedZoneRecord(route53, hostedZoneId, 'A', FQDN, function(err, resourceRecordSet) {
if (err) {
return callback(err);
}
var dnsRecordChange = {
HostedZoneId: hostedZoneId,
ChangeBatch: {
Changes: [{
Action: 'CREATE',
ResourceRecordSet: {
Name: FQDN,
Type: 'A',
ResourceRecords: [{Value: publicIp}],
TTL: 60,
}
}]
}
};
if (resourceRecordSet) {
var previousIp = resourceRecordSet.ResourceRecords[0].Value;
if (previousIp === publicIp) {
console.log('Found A record for', FQDN, 'with current IP', publicIp, 'so nothing to do');
return callback(null);
}
console.log('Found A record for', FQDN, 'with IP', previousIp, 'update to IP', publicIp);
dnsRecordChange.ChangeBatch.Changes.unshift({
Action: 'DELETE',
ResourceRecordSet: {
Name: FQDN,
Type: 'A',
ResourceRecords: [{Value: previousIp}],
TTL: 60,
}
});
} else {
console.log('Missing A record for', FQDN);
}
route53.changeResourceRecordSets(dnsRecordChange, function(err, data) {
if (err) {
return callback(err);
}
console.log('Created A record for', FQDN, 'with IP', publicIp);
return callback(null);
});
});
}
function removeFromRoute53(route53, FQDN, hostedZoneId, callback) {
hostedZoneRecord(route53, hostedZoneId, 'A', FQDN, function(err, resourceRecordSet) {
if (err) {
return callback(err);
}
if (!resourceRecordSet) {
console.log('Not found A record for', FQDN, 'so nothing to do');
return callback(null);
}
var dnsRecordChange = {
HostedZoneId: hostedZoneId,
ChangeBatch: {
Changes: [{
Action: 'DELETE',
ResourceRecordSet: {
Name: FQDN,
Type: 'A',
ResourceRecords: resourceRecordSet.ResourceRecords,
TTL: 60,
}
}]
}
};
route53.changeResourceRecordSets(dnsRecordChange, function(err, data) {
if (err) {
return callback(err);
}
console.log('Removed A record for', FQDN);
return callback(null);
});
});
}
function hostedZoneRecord(route53, hostedZoneId, recordType, FQDN, callback) {
FQDN = util.format('%s.', FQDN);
var params = {
HostedZoneId: hostedZoneId,
MaxItems: '1',
StartRecordName: FQDN,
StartRecordType: recordType
};
route53.listResourceRecordSets(params, function(err, data) {
if (err) {
return callback(err);
}
var resourceRecordSet = data.ResourceRecordSets && data.ResourceRecordSets[0];
if (resourceRecordSet && (resourceRecordSet.Name === FQDN)) {
return callback(null, resourceRecordSet);
}
callback(null, null);
});
}
function domainNameFrom(instance, id, context, callback) {
var domainName = null;
instance.Tags.forEach(function(tag) {
if (tag.Key === 'Name') {
domainName = util.format('%s.%s', tag.Value, BASE_DOMAIN_NAME);
}
});
if (domainName) {
return callback(null, domainName);
}
callback(util.format("Unable to find tag with key 'Name' in instance '%s'", id), null);
}
